E.O.Wilson calls Dawkins "a journalist"

This is apparently a long rumbling disagreement (at least four years old), but in a recent interview

Wilson referred to Dawkins as a journalist, which is about as low a blow as you can hit a scientist with.



It's all about the idea of the selfish gene, which Wilson was once an enthusiastic proponent of, but he now favours group selection, which kin selection via the selfish gene replaced (if I understand correctly). Wilson is an authority on ant colonies; what I haven't seen is a good explanation of what his actual view of the mechanism is. Quote:








Wilson was asked about his current views on the concept of a selfish gene, to which he replied: “I have abandoned it and I think most serious scientists working on it have abandoned it. Some defenders may be out there, but they have been relatively or almost totally silenced since our major paper came out.”



The paper he referred to was a 2010 study published in Nature entitled The evolution of eusociality.



That paper, (by Martin A. Nowak, Corina E. Tarnita & Edward O. Wilson) prompted a condemnation by 137 population geneticists.
